TABLE III.

Average Breakdown Potential and Standard Deviation (mV) per Alloy and Condition (n = 6 for Each Condition)

As Received High Strain Fatigue Short-Term Soak Low Strain Fatigue Long-Term Soak
316 LVM 972 ± 68 950 ± 93 1000 ± 0 945 ± 61 1000 ± 0
MP35N 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 939 ± 149
EP nitinol 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0
MP nitinol 928 ± 175 1000 ± 0 784 ± 354 1000 ± 0 1000 ± 0
BO nitinol −52 ± 9 −57 ± 5 −39 ± 10 460 ± 27 428 ± 61

With the exception of BO nitinol, each material, and condition contains censored data when no breakdown occurred and breakdown potential was assumed to be 1000 mV.
